Chandigarh: Paramvir Singh, a student of St Theresa’s Convent School in Karnal, received a scholarship of Rs 2 crore from the University of Toronto, which is number one in Canada and ranked 17th in the world.

The Lester B. Pearson International Scholarships at the University of Toronto provide an unparalleled opportunity for outstanding international students to study at one of the world’s best universities in one of the world’s most multicultural cities.

The scholarship program is intended to recognize students who demonstrate exceptional academic achievement and creativity and who are recognized as leaders within their school.

Paramvir Singh, son of NIFA president Preetpal Singh Pannu, scored 1,530 out of 1,600 in the SET exam and 95 per cent marks in the 12th examination.

Paramvir Singh, who also worked as a volunteer during the corona period and had organized a 22-hour webinar against child abuse and drugs, which was included in the World Book of Records London. He is a keen in football.

Considering all these achievements and consistently performing well in studies, Paramveer has been selected for this most prestigious scholarship in the world.

Paramveer has become the first student from the state of Haryana to receive this scholarship.
